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
What does a functional trainer do?
A functional trainer machine provides resistance training through adjustable cables that move independently. It allows you to perform exercises that mimic natural body movements (functional movements), improving core stability, balance, and coordination. It supports hundreds of exercises for all major muscle groups and is an essential tool for strength and conditioning.
What is a functional trainer machine?
A functional trainer machine is typically a dual-pulley cable system, often featuring a heavy weight stack on each side. It is designed to allow movements across multiple planes, unlike traditional machines that restrict movement to a fixed path. It is sometimes referred to as a functional trainer cable machine.
